The hybridisation of orbitals of N-atom in `NO_(3)^(-),NO_(2)^(+) and NH_(4)^(+)` are respectively-

A

`sp,sp^(2),sp^(3)`

B

`sp^(2),sp,sp^(3)`

C

`sp,sp^(3),sp^(2)`

D

`sp^(2),sp^(3),sp`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B


Hybridisation of N-atom in `NO_(3)^(-),NO_(2)^(+) and NH_(4)^(+) ` are respectively `sp^(2),sp,sp^(3)`.
